The Cat in The Box Deluxe Edition features a clever integration of quantum mechanics concepts into traditional trick-taking gameplay. This innovative approach challenges players to think several moves ahead while incorporating elements of uncertainty and probability, which enhances replayability and depth. The deluxe edition includes high-quality cards and components that elevate the tactile experience and durability of the game.
Players benefit from the game’s moderate 30-minute playtime, allowing for multiple rounds during a single session without feeling rushed. Its design accommodates 2 to 4 players, making it suitable for intimate gatherings or casual competitive play.
